TOC 30 Series Annunciators add extra flexibility to addressable gas detection systems, combining a colour 

alarm display with E-Stops, Key Switches or other inputs. 

Displayed messages are programmable as:

Safe Message:    Green Background: Display When not in Alarm

Alarm Message:  Flashing Red Background: Address 42xx
                            Displayed When Address is activated by control panel

Built in Relay &:  Activated When Address is activated by control panel
Sounder 

There are three digital inputs which are used by the control panel in the same manner as other addressable 

inputs and have unique system addresses. Cause and Effect actions can then be programmed from the 

system controller.

TOC-30 Series Annunciators can be used for door entry control.

Use the digital inputs to interface with other systems such as fire alarms .

As with detectors in the TOC-30 series the annunciators will interface with any IGD addressable control panel.

TOC-30 Annunciators are standard 2 gang fitting and as such can be used with standard plaster boxes or 

dado rail to neatly fit into any environment.
